Output 98f52506697df82131e43c93cd9454fcef04a5b59e4052a1b726c8795d20263e:264

value
300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c708b1c9e0cee4b354f1945b12235b599ba9765 OP_EQUALVERIFY OP_CHECKSIG
address
D9C56MMxVxxVd2GK7fbaoDbYkxkicbVj8d
transaction
98f52506697df82131e43c93cd9454fcef04a5b59e4052a1b726c8795d20263e